zinc finger protein SNAI1; protein snail homolog 1; protein sna (SNAI1, SNAH)

Function: - seems to be involved in embryonic mesoderm formation - binds to 3 E-boxes of the E-cadherin gene promoter & represses its transcription Structure: - belongs to the snail C2H2-type Zn+2-finger protein family - contains 4 C2H2-type Zn+2 fingers Compartment: - nucleus (putative) Expression: - expressed in a variety of tissues - highest expression in kidney Comparative biology: - in Drosophila, required for mesoderm formation - acts as boundary repressor by downregulating expression of ectodermal genes in mesoderm

Properties

SIZE: entity length = 264 aa MW = 29 kD COMPARTMENT: cell nucleus MOTIF: Ser phosphorylation site {S92} Zn finger C2H2-type SITE: 154-176 EFFECTOR-BOUND: Zn+2 Zn finger C2H2-type SITE: 178-202 EFFECTOR-BOUND: Zn+2 Zn finger C2H2-type SITE: 208-230 EFFECTOR-BOUND: Zn+2 Zn finger C2H2-type SITE: 236-259 EFFECTOR-BOUND: Zn+2
